Understanding the Role of Innovation in the US Army

Innovation within the US Army is not limited to technological advancements but also encompasses changes in doctrine, training methods, and strategic thinking. The Army’s ability to innovate is crucial for its success, as it faces a wide range of challenges, from counterinsurgency operations to potential conflicts with near-peer adversaries. Krissi McDaniel’s contributions, while specific in nature, are part of this broader effort to ensure the Army remains a formidable and adaptable force.

Aspect of InnovationUS Army Initiatives
Technological AdvancementsDevelopment of next-generation combat vehicles, advanced unmanned aerial systems (UAS), and enhanced cybersecurity capabilities
Doctrine and StrategyEvolution of the Army's operational doctrine to address modern threats, including multi-domain operations and information warfare
Training and EducationImplementation of immersive training environments, such as virtual and augmented reality, to enhance soldier readiness and adaptability
